The portion of the trial court's July 3, 2002, order compelling Supportkids to produce, as a sanction, the addresses and phone numbers of all persons with whom it has entered into a contract in Texas for the purpose of collecting past due child support from 1991 to the present was an excessive sanction and constituted an abuse of discretion.
